#e17b7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e17b7e is composed of 88.2% red, 48.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.3% magenta, 44%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 358.2 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 68.2%. #e17b7e color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6fc with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e17b7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e17b7e has RGB values of R:225, G:123,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.44,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14777214.

Shades and Tints of #e17b7e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0303 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.
